Heavy duty Meziere pump, Griffin radiator and factory fans...how?
I am trying to figure out how to get factory fans on a Griffin radiator with an electric water pump...the fans I have now do not pull enough air in traffic.
My heavy duty Mez pump is longer than a standard Mez or CSI/CSR pump. I dont think it will fit at all with the longer heavy duty Mez pump....will have to do some major trimming on the fans to fit a CSI/CSR pump, they look like they are at least 1 1/4 shorter than my HD Mez.
Anyone done this?

The HD will clear a stock fan, but you will have to trim the shroud (not the fan blades) pretty heavily.
I don't know how much your new radiator changes geometry for you, but if it moves the fans closer
to the HD pump, you're going to have issues.

I was able to do some trimming on the 4 tabs that hold the fan shroud to the plastic piece holding the fans against the radiator. I then installed the fan and its shroud from the radiator side instead of the engine side of the large plastic piece. This gave me more clearance for the WP, I still had to trim the shroud but not as much as the above pics. Reading my post is kind of confusing to me so I can post pics if needed.
